Common Unpdetector.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with unpdetector.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to unpdetector.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This error message is displayed when the system encounters a severe error that causes it to crash. This could be due to hardware issues, driver conflicts, or severe software bugs that affect the operating system's stability.
  • Access is Denied: This warning pops up when the system denies access to a particular file or resource. Reasons could include limited user permissions, complications with file ownership, or strict file permissions.
  • Unpdetector.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
  • Missing Unpdetector.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. Unpdetector.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This alert pops up when the system is unable to start a program, either due to incompatibility with the current Windows version or potential corruption of the program file.

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the unpdetector.exe Error

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the unpdetector.exe Error Thumbnail
Difficulty
Expert
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will attempt to fix the unpdetector.exe error by scanning Windows system files.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
